Message type: E = Error
Message class: DS - Messages for Editing Text Elements in ABAP Programs
Message number: 540
Message text: Choose a valid cursor position for 'Insert line'
To insert a blank line in the column headers, place the cursor on
that column header line in front of which you want to insert the line.
The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.

- Choose a valid cursor position for 'Insert line' ?The SAP error message DS540, which states "Choose a valid cursor position for 'Insert line'," typically occurs when you attempt to insert a new line in a table or list where the cursor is not positioned correctly. This can happen in various SAP transactions, especially when dealing with table controls or lists.
Cause:
- Invalid Cursor Position: The cursor is not positioned on a valid row or line where a new entry can be inserted. For example, if the cursor is on a header or a non-editable line, the system will not allow an insertion.
- Read-Only Mode: The screen or table might be in a read-only mode, preventing any modifications, including inserting new lines.
- Incorrect Context: The context in which you are trying to insert a line may not support insertion, such as being in a summary view or a non-editable area.
Solution:
- Position the Cursor Correctly: Ensure that the cursor is positioned on a valid line where you want to insert the new entry. Typically, this should be on the last line of the table or on a line that allows for insertion.
- Check for Read-Only Status: Verify if the screen or table is in a read-only mode. If it is, you may need to switch to an editable mode or check your user permissions.
- Use the Correct Functionality: Make sure you are using the correct function or button to insert a line. Sometimes, using keyboard shortcuts or specific menu options can help.
- Refresh the Screen: If the issue persists, try refreshing the screen or navigating away and back to the transaction to reset the context.
- Consult Documentation: If you are unsure about the correct procedure for inserting lines in a specific transaction, refer to the SAP documentation or help resources for guidance.
